Baan Boo Loo Village- SHA Plus
About this villa rental
Nestled in Chiang Mai, this charming villa for $26 per night is a fantastic choice for your next trip. Set on stilts, Baan Boo Loo offers traditional Thai-style rooms in scenic Chiang Mai Old Town. Featuring a well-equipped common kitchen, it provides free WiFi and free parking.

Genuinely unique accommodation in hand-built traditional teak houses that blend seamlessly with the trees and gardens while oozing so much charm/character it's hard to describe. We stayed in the tree-house, which is actually a suite (bed, bath & sitting rooms, all traditionally furnished) with very private balcony that has its own bath - worth every baht and more. It's in the old town, central location (2 min walk to main temple and Rachadamnoen Rd (shops, massage etc) while Adi, Jeab and Dao (owners/siblings) are PERFECT hosts. Breakfast is fantastic and varied while the breakfast pavilion (like the rest of the 5 or so buildings) seemed like it should probably be UNESCO listed. It's not a 'polished marble/michelin star' experience but this is probably one of the most memorable places to stay I have even been lucky enough to enjoy - and I've stayed in a more than a few. Sorry to gush but this one is a real gem and not to be missed if you are in Chiang Mai.
The only thing I can think of that is a negative is that we had to leave. We had 5 nights, would have happily stayed longer.

We really loved our stay with Baan Boo Loo. We were picked up at the airport and driven to the property. We were very warmly greeted upon arrival. The property grounds are like stepping into a unique village. We went up to the open air second floor where we were further greeted, offered drinks and fresh fruit, and allowed for a relaxed check-in. We were surprised with an upgrade to the villa room, which was the entire 2nd floor across the street.
The room itself was wonderful. The main room was very large with not only the large main bed, but also a second smaller full size bed in the far corner, a sofa, desk, and armoire. The room was not only spacious and comfortable, but also full of character. This is not the boring, box room. In addition, there is a full balcony with two sliding doors to access. This had a full lounge bed and multiple chairs, as well as a refrigerator and cabinets for plates, glasses, etc. Then, the bathroom is also very large. It's outdoor; therefore, the shower are somewhat open air (but fully private). There is a giant tub, huge mirror along the wall, and plenty of space. Since it's non-air conditioned, there is a large ceiling fan and you will be surprised at how well that fan works. It keeps it very comfortable and maybe even a chill if you have it on high while in the shower. Also, they keep the fridge stocked with water options for free, which was a great touch.
The location worked great for us, as it's just around the corner from Wat Phra Singh. But, it is easy to walk anywhere within the old town. Walking to the far West gate was maybe 15~18 minute walk, so no problems on location. In addition, there is a 7/11 about 5~7 minute walk away as well, in case you would like to pick up anything random.
Lastly, breakfast was top notch. We were surprised at how many options they served, included true Thai dishes, as well as breads, western options, all types of drinks, etc. It was very fresh and homemade.
Highly recommend.
